The states tried to get out of debt by heavily taxing their citizens, thus driving out farmers. They also taxed incoming goods which hurt the trading system.

Q: How did states attempt to get out of debt?

How long does it take for a debt collection agency to collect a debt?

A debt collector can attempt to collect on a debt for as long as she wants. She cannot, however, bring legal action against you once the statute of limitations has expired. At this point, she may still attempt to contact you by phone and written correspondence, but that is legally the extent of the actions.

Can a debt be collected after 17 years?

In the United States, the statute of limitations on collecting a debt varies by state but typically ranges from 3 to 10 years. After this period, the creditor may no longer legally sue you for the debt, but they can still attempt to collect it through other means like contacting you for payment. It's important to check your state's specific laws on debt collection for accurate information.
